Output 57a3c3eeff90a026568ff24035d2aa13c39e4642ffcc9f12ea0bb7bc2e76799c:12

value
57595620
script pubkey
OP_0 OP_PUSHBYTES_32 6a649bb9d67a1720628badd84b207d8758a11c039c48b6d12594aa5e69c58a87
address
bc1qdfjfhwwk0gtjqc5t4hvykgrasav2z8qrn3ytd5f9jj49u6w932rstf4qgg
transaction
57a3c3eeff90a026568ff24035d2aa13c39e4642ffcc9f12ea0bb7bc2e76799c
confirmations
182632
spent
true